[PATCH v2 04/15] mux: add mux_chip_resume() function

Thomas Richard thomas.richard at bootlin.com
Tue Jan 30 08:38:08 PST 2024


On 1/26/24 22:28, Andy Shevchenko wrote:
> On Fri, Jan 26, 2024 at 4:37 PM Thomas Richard
> <thomas.richard at bootlin.com> wrote:
>>
>> The mux_chip_resume() function restores a mux_chip using the cached state
>> of each mux.
> 
> ...
> 
>> +int mux_chip_resume(struct mux_chip *mux_chip)
>> +{
>> +       int ret, i;
>> +
>> +       for (i = 0; i < mux_chip->controllers; ++i) {
>> +               struct mux_control *mux = &mux_chip->mux[i];
> 
>> +               if (mux->cached_state != MUX_CACHE_UNKNOWN) {
> 
>   if (_state == ...)
>     continue;
> 
> ?

Yes it makes the code easier to read.
Fixed in next iteration.

-- 
Thomas Richard, Bootlin
Embedded Linux and Kernel engineering
https://bootlin.com




More information about the linux-arm-kernel mailing list